:root{--page-max-width: 1200px;--main-color: #fff;--green-color: #00FF66;--blue-color: #7AF3EA;--button-border-radius: 8px}*{box-sizing:border-box}body{font-family:Raleway,serif;font-size:16px;margin:0;background:#000;color:var(--main-color);font-weight:400}h1,h2{font-family:Orbitron,sans-serif;color:var(--green-color)}h1{font-size:48px;font-weight:700;text-transform:uppercase;position:relative}p{margin:20px 0;line-height:25px}ul{line-height:25px}img{width:100%}.img-border{border-radius:18px;border:2px solid var(--blue-color)}h1:after{width:50px;height:6px;content:"";bottom:-8px;background-color:var(--green-color);left:0;position:absolute}a{text-decoration:none}.app{width:100%;min-height:100vh;background:linear-gradient(65deg,#160d2ce6,#172c45f2,#0075048a);display:flex;align-items:center;flex-direction:column;padding:110px 10px 0}.no-scroll{overflow:hidden}@media screen and (max-width: 768px){h1{font-size:35px}}header{background:#00000091;width:calc(100% - 20px);min-height:90px;top:20px;border-radius:18px;display:flex;justify-content:center;align-items:center;padding:0 30px;position:fixed;z-index:999;transition:all .3s}.on-scroll{background:#000000f2}.on-scroll-down{top:-100px}.header-container{max-width:var(--page-max-width);width:100%;display:flex;justify-content:space-between;align-items:center;flex-wrap:wrap}.logo-full,.logo-mobile{text-transform:uppercase;color:var(--green-color);font-size:25px;font-weight:300}.logo-mobile{display:none}nav.main{display:flex;gap:30px;align-items:center;transition:all .3s}#hamburger{display:none;width:35px;height:30px;flex-direction:column;justify-content:center;align-items:flex-end;gap:10px;z-index:9999}.line-1,.line-2,.line-3{display:block;height:2px;width:100%;background-color:var(--green-color);transition:all .3s}.hamburger-toggle .line-1{transform:rotate(-45deg) translate(-9px,8px)}.hamburger-toggle .line-2{width:0}.hamburger-toggle .line-3{transform:rotate(45deg) translate(-9px,-8px)}@media screen and (max-width: 1180px){.logo-full{display:none}.logo-mobile{display:flex}nav.main{position:fixed;top:0;background-color:#000;left:-100%;height:100vh;z-index:999;flex-direction:column;width:100%;align-items:flex-start;padding:50px}#hamburger{display:flex}nav.main.show{left:0}}.menu-link,.menu-link--btn{padding:2px 10px;color:#454646;font-size:20px;font-weight:500;transition:all .3s}.menu-link:hover,.menu-link.active{color:var(--green-color);text-shadow:0 0 10px rgba(0,255,102,.35)}.menu-link--btn{padding:9px 25px;color:var(--green-color);border:1px solid var(--green-color);border-radius:var(--button-border-radius)}.menu-link--btn:hover,.menu-link--btn.active{background-color:var(--green-color);color:#121212}footer{background:#00000091;width:100%;min-height:90px;margin:50px 0 25px;border-radius:18px;display:flex;justify-content:center;align-items:center;padding:0 30px}.footer-container{max-width:var(--page-max-width);width:100%;display:flex;justify-content:space-between;align-items:center;font-weight:500;font-size:14px}.btn{display:inline-flex;align-items:center;justify-content:center;transition:all .3s;border-radius:var(--button-border-radius);padding:8px 16px;text-decoration:none;color:#fff;text-align:center;align-self:flex-start;border:1px solid transparent;gap:5px}.btn-large{padding:20px 43px;font-size:18px}.btn-outline-green{border-color:var(--green-color);color:var(--green-color)}.btn-outline-green:hover{background-color:var(--green-color);color:#222}.btn-link-green{color:var(--green-color);padding:0}.btn-link-green:hover{text-decoration:underline}.btn-link-blue{color:var(--blue-color);padding:0}.btn-link-blue:hover{color:#7af3ea}span.iconify{width:26px;height:26px}span.iconify-small{width:18px;height:18px}span.iconify-large{width:48px;height:48px}.content{max-width:var(--page-max-width);width:100%;display:flex;flex-direction:column;gap:30px;flex-grow:1}section{width:100%}section h1{margin-bottom:80px}@media screen and (max-width: 768px){section h1{margin-bottom:40px}}.hero{width:100%;display:flex;column-gap:100px;row-gap:10px;align-items:center;justify-content:space-around;margin:15% 0}.hero__content{flex:2}.hero__image img{max-width:315px;width:100%}.hero__socials{margin:40px 0;display:flex;gap:10px}@media screen and (max-width: 768px){.hero{flex-direction:column;margin:15% 0 0}.hero__content{order:2}.hero__image{order:1;width:200px;height:200px;display:flex}.hero__image img{border-radius:50%;object-fit:cover;object-position:0 -15px}}.skills{display:flex;gap:28px;align-items:center;justify-content:center;flex-wrap:wrap}.technology-item{padding:10px 30px;background-color:#262626;border-radius:10px;border:1px solid var(--blue-color)}.projects{display:grid;grid-template-columns:repeat(auto-fill,minmax(280px,1fr));gap:40px;grid-auto-rows:auto}.projects__project-card{display:flex;flex-direction:column;background-color:#262626;border-radius:18px;transition:all .3s;overflow:hidden}.project-card__image img{max-width:100%;object-fit:cover}.project-card__content{padding:10px 10px 30px;display:flex;flex-direction:column;height:100%}.project-card__technologies{display:flex;flex-wrap:wrap;gap:10px;padding-top:10px}.project-card__footer{margin-top:20px;flex:1;display:flex}.project-card__footer a{align-self:end}@media screen and (max-width: 768px){.skills{gap:15px;justify-content:flex-start}}.project-detail{display:flex;column-gap:60px;flex-wrap:wrap}.project-detail:not(:last-child){margin-bottom:100px}.project-detail__col{flex:1.1;display:flex;flex-direction:column;gap:30px}.project-detail__col span.function{color:var(--blue-color);padding:5px;border:1px solid var(--blue-color);border-radius:8px}.project-detail__col ul{list-style-type:none;padding:0}.project-detail__col ul li{margin-top:20px;line-height:1.8rem}.project-detail__col--image{flex:1}.project-detail__col__row h2{text-transform:uppercase}.project-detail__col__row .skills{justify-content:start;gap:10px}.project-detail__col__row p:last-child{margin-bottom:0}section .project-detail:nth-child(odd) .project-detail__col--image:nth-child(odd){order:2}@media screen and (max-width: 768px){section .project-detail .project-detail__col--image{order:1}.project-detail__col{order:2}.project-detail__col,.project-detail__col--image{flex:1;flex-basis:100%}.project-detail:not(:last-child){margin-bottom:50px}}.contact{flex-direction:column;display:flex;gap:20px;flex:1}.contact .contact__cli{margin-bottom:20px;: 0;display:flex;gap:2px;font-size:18px;font-weight:600;flex-wrap:wrap;width:100%}.contact__cli__host{color:var(--green-color)}.contact__cli__catalog{color:var(--blue-color)}.contact__cli__blinking-cursor{color:#bfbfbf;position:relative;margin-right:7px}.contact__cli__blinking-cursor:after{content:"";position:absolute;width:10px;height:100%;top:0;right:-18px;background:var(--blue-color);opacity:0;animation:flash 1s step-start infinite}.contact .btn{width:fit-content;align-items:center;font-size:24px;gap:15px;font-weight:300;background:#0e0e0ed6;padding:5px 10px;color:var(--blue-color)}.contact .btn:hover{background:var(--blue-color);color:#000}.contact .btn span{text-align:left}@keyframes flash{50%{opacity:1}}.timeline{display:flex;flex-direction:column;gap:10px}.timeline__item{display:grid;grid-template-columns:30px 1fr}.timeline__marker{grid-row:span 2 / span 2;display:flex;flex-direction:column;align-items:center}.timeline__icon{flex:0 0 30px;height:auto;aspect-ratio:1;background:var(--blue-color);display:flex;align-items:center;justify-items:center;border-radius:50px}.timeline__icon span.iconify{color:#222;height:18px;width:18px;flex:1}.timeline__bar{height:100%;background:var(--blue-color);width:4px;margin-top:10px}.timeline__header,.timeline__content{margin:0 0 10px 20px}.timeline__header h2{margin:0}.timeline__content{max-width:700px;margin-top:10px;padding-bottom:40px}.timeline__content h3{margin:0;color:var(--blue-color)}.timeline__images{display:grid;grid-template-columns:repeat(auto-fill,140px);gap:10px;margin-top:40px}.timeline__images a{transition:all .3s;display:block}.timeline__images a:hover{transform:scale(1.05)}
